Masonry repair services involve the assessment and restoration of damaged or deteriorated masonry structures. This includes fixing issues such as cracked or crumbling brickwork, deteriorated mortar joints, and damaged stone surfaces.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ques and materials to reinforce and restore the integrity of masonry elements, ensuring they remain functional and visually appealing. Proper repair work can prevent further deterioration and extend the lifespan of the structure, maintaining both safety and aesthetics.

These services are essential for addressing common problems like mortar joint deterioration, brick spalling, and structural instability caused by weathering or age. Over time, exposure to moisture, freeze-thaw cycles, and ground movement can weaken masonry materials, leading to cracks, bulges, or even collapse if left unaddressed. Masonry repair helps mitigate these issues by restoring strength and stability, reducing the risk of more extensive damage that could compromise the safety of the property.

The overview below groups typical Masonry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Pasadena,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Repair Costs - Masonry repair services typically range from $300 to $1,500 depending on the extent of damage. For example, small cracks may cost around $300, while extensive wall restoration could exceed $1,000.

Material Expenses - The cost of materials such as bricks, mortar, and sealants can vary between $5 and $15 per square foot. Larger projects may benefit from bulk purchasing discounts, but prices fluctuate based on quality and type.

Labor Charges - Labor costs for masonry repair generally fall between $40 and $75 per hour. More complex repairs or specialized techniques may increase the overall labor expenses.

Project Factors - The total cost can be influenced by project size, accessibility, and condition of existing structures. Smaller repairs tend to be less than $1,000, while larger, more involved projects may reach several thousand dollars.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of masonry repair services are available? Local masonry professionals offer services such as crack repairs, repointing, chimney repair, foundation restoration, and stone or brick replacement.

How can I tell if my masonry needs repairs? Signs include visible cracks, loose or bulging bricks, deteriorated mortar, or water intrusion around masonry structures.

Are there different materials used in masonry repair? Yes, pros may use materials like mortar, concrete, brick, or stone, depending on the existing structure and repair needs.

How long do masonry repairs typically take? Repair durations vary based on the scope of work, but many small repairs can be completed within a few days.
